Mark Reynolds Fund continues to give bikes to children
Submitted by Brent Hugh on Mon, 03/13/2006 - 7:22pm
Dona Reynolds and the Mark Reynolds Fund, established in honor of her son, were featured in a recent Orange County Register article:
Her comment reminds me of her Web site, www.markreynoldsfund.org, a site that is all about children.Reynolds lives in St. Joseph.
“When he died,” Dona recalls, “I knew immediately what he wanted me to do. Mark never forgot his first bike. He loved giving bikes to underprivileged children. He would say, ‘Mom, that’s the greatest feeling I can have is giving a child his first bike.”’
Since launching the fund, Dona estimates the non-profit charity has given away more than $30,000 worth of bikes to children in Orange County, Missouri, Illinois and elsewhere.
“I’m a mother on a mission,” she says. “I see the smiles on their faces and it takes me back 30 years and I see Mark on his first bike.”
Dona even managed to raise money on Jan. 7 during a trip to Anaheim, Calif., for a motocross show. Still, she’s not ready to visit Whiting Ranch, and declined to join her husband for a trip to the bench Mark’s friends put up.
